Helldivers 2 Patch Enhances Gameplay with New Features and Challenges

A significant update for Helldivers 2 has been released, introducing a range of enhancements aimed at improving gameplay. This patch includes a new tank vehicle, increased challenge levels for the hardest difficulties, and a series of balance adjustments that affect both weapons and enemies. The update is now live, with players able to explore these changes immediately.

The most notable addition is the introduction of the Bastion Tank, designed to “roll over entrenched enemies.” This vehicle will be available in-game alongside the new Siegebreakers Warbond, further expanding players’ strategic options. The developers at Arrowhead Game Studios have also made significant adjustments to heighten the game’s intensity, particularly for veteran players seeking a more formidable challenge.

Game Difficulty and Balance Adjustments

According to the patch notes, changes were implemented across all factions to enhance the intensity at higher difficulty levels, especially for the Automaton faction. Players should notice the most significant differences when engaging in difficulties nine and ten. These adjustments aim to create a more challenging environment, ensuring that experienced players remain engaged.

Balance changes form the core of this update. All melee weapons have received a substantial boost, with a 50% increase in base melee attack damage. While Arrowhead has reduced modifiers on armor passives that enhance melee damage, players will still find that total damage output remains consistent or improved. The goal is to make the melee armor passive less essential while maintaining its usefulness.

In addition, the sway modifier for submachine guns (SMGs) and pistols has been aligned with other weapons, acknowledging their intended use in close combat scenarios. These adjustments reflect Arrowhead‘s commitment to refining gameplay mechanics and enhancing player experience.

Enemy Adjustments and Bug Fixes

The patch also addresses enemy dynamics, enhancing their effectiveness against heavily armored Helldiver vehicles. Adjustments have been made to the damage values of attacks from various enemies, including Bile Titans and Rocket-firing Automatons. Specific changes are tailored to ensure that enemies pose a significant threat, particularly to new vehicles like the Bastion.

Furthermore, enemy aiming capabilities have improved. The developers noted that prior calculations for enemy accuracy were not always updated in scenarios with multiple targets. Now, Automatons will aim more effectively, allowing for a more challenging experience even in crowded combat situations.

A variety of bugs have also been resolved in this update. Notably, a new “hang detection” feature has been introduced to prevent players from experiencing prolonged freezes. If the game freezes for over 20 seconds, Helldivers 2 will automatically crash, generating a crash dump file. This file will assist programmers in diagnosing and fixing underlying issues. Players encountering a freeze are advised to wait at least 40 seconds before restarting their systems to allow the hang detector to function properly.
